More about Arboriculture courses
Explore the essential field of Arboriculture with the comprehensive courses available in Warrnambool. With a focus on practical skills and knowledge needed for tree management, aspiring professionals can engage in hands-on training. The region is served by several training providers, including South West TAFE, which offers courses designed to equip learners with the fundamental skills necessary to thrive in this vital industry. One of the prominent beginner courses available is the Operate and Maintain Chainsaws AHCMOM213, perfect for those starting their journey in Arboriculture.
